Output 158558c23b125c32f6a90fec356574425f52d0508d32e5cc992b7b576b360660:0

value
76149390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c11af2e924b322446fa300f84e1fa62f373fc5a2 OP_EQUALVERIFY OP_CHECKSIG
address
1Jc3hTtVjZndRMHMdvV3P8TPGFezQtfAmw
transaction
158558c23b125c32f6a90fec356574425f52d0508d32e5cc992b7b576b360660
spent
true